Very large exceptional and rare porcelain.

This is a couple of vintage Dresden lace porcelain figurines. A Napoleon III period couple seated at a piano.

It measures 21cm wide for a height of 18cm. It was manufactured by the Frankenthal company of Dresden in Germany. Most likely made in the 1940s.
It is in good general condition.
There are small areas where the lace is broken but this is quite discreet please see last image for example.

It is stamped Made in Germany, Frankenthal, Handgemalt Dresden Art on the base. The photos are an integral part of the description. Considering its age, it is in good condition. the video will allow you to judge
